Abstract

The utility model provides a regularization well protection operation platform belongs to well protector technical field, including scaffold board and pre-buried built-in fitting in the peripheral concrete structure of well, scaffold board both ends all are equipped with a set of second U type notch, have placed the girder steel pipe in the first U type notch on the built-in fitting. When the well is of a standard size, the second U-shaped notches at the two ends of the scaffold board are clamped on the main beam steel pipes; when the well is a non-standard size well, the second U-shaped notch at one end of the scaffold board is clamped on the main beam steel pipe, and the second U-shaped notch at the other end of the scaffold board is arranged on the upper surface of a concrete structure around the well in an overlapping mode. The installation of the scaffold boards is more stable and reliable, the scaffold boards are matched with the embedded parts and the main beam steel pipes to protect the well, and meanwhile, constructors can stand on the scaffold boards to perform construction operation; the whole platform is simple to install and dismantle, large in protection range and free of gaps, and potential safety hazards of construction engineering can be effectively reduced.

Background
Building construction safety is first class's in the building construction field big thing, and in traditional well work progress, well protector often adopts safe pocket net or sets up console mode steel pipe fastener scaffold, and wooden scaffold board is laid as hard protection and operation platform at each layer platform to the scaffold. Traditional well protector, the support body is set up highly, and the support body material corrosion is serious, and the platform faces the limit big with the structure clearance, and scaffold board installation is unstable, all has the potential safety hazard in installation, demolising, the maintenance process, and is dangerous great.

A regularization hoistway protection operation platform is characterized in that the periphery of a hoistway is of a concrete structure, the hoistway protection operation platform comprises an embedded part, one end of the embedded part is embedded in the concrete structure around the hoistway, and the other end of the embedded part extends out of the concrete structure and is vertically upward; a first U-shaped notch is formed in the other end of the embedded part, and a main beam steel pipe is placed in the first U-shaped notch; the well protection operation platform is characterized by further comprising a scaffold board arranged between concrete structures on two sides of the well, wherein a group of second U-shaped notches are formed in two ends of the scaffold board, and the sizes of the second U-shaped notches are matched with those of main beam steel pipes.
Furthermore, the embedded part is of an L-shaped structure, one end of the L-shaped structure is fixed in the template component around the shaft through a reinforcing rib, and concrete is poured in the template component.
Furthermore, the well is of a standard size, embedded parts are embedded in concrete structures on two sides of the well, and second U-shaped notches at two ends of the scaffold board are clamped on the main beam steel pipes.
Furthermore, the well is a non-standard size well, an embedded part is embedded in a concrete structure on one side of the well, a second U-shaped notch at one end of the scaffold board is clamped on the main beam steel pipe, and a second U-shaped notch at the other end of the scaffold board is erected on the upper surface of the concrete structure on the other side of the well.

As shown in figures 1 and 5, regularization well protection operation platform mainly includes built-in fitting 1, girder steel pipe 4 and scaffold board 5. As shown in fig. 3, the embedded part 1 is an L-shaped structure, one end of the L-shaped structure is fixed in a template member around a hoistway through a reinforcing rib 2, and after the elevation is adjusted, concrete is poured into the template member, so that the embedded part 1 is embedded in the concrete structure 3; the L type structure other end stretches out concrete structure 3 and vertical upwards, and the L type structure other end is equipped with first U type notch 6, 6 size and the 4 size phase-matchs of girder steel pipe in first U type notch. As shown in fig. 5, when the strength of the concrete structure 3 around the shaft reaches the use requirement, the main beam steel pipe 4 is placed in the first U-shaped notch 6.
As shown in fig. 4, a group of second U-shaped notches 7 are respectively arranged at two ends of the scaffold board 5, and the size of each second U-shaped notch 7 is matched with that of the main beam steel pipe 4; in this embodiment, the scaffold board 5 and the main beam steel pipe 4 are prefabricated in a factory according to the well size and the actual engineering project requirements, so that standardized production is realized. As shown in fig. 1, 2 and 5, in actual use, a plurality of scaffold boards 5 are installed on a hoistway for protection and construction work; when the shaft is of a standard size, embedded parts 1 are arranged in concrete structures 3 on two sides of the shaft, and second U-shaped notches 7 at two ends of the scaffold board 5 are clamped on main beam steel pipes 4 in the embedded parts 1 on two sides; when the well is a non-standard-size well, the embedded part 1 is arranged in the concrete structure 3 on one side of the well, the second U-shaped notch 7 at one end of the scaffold board 5 is clamped on the main beam steel pipe 4 in the embedded part 1, and the second U-shaped notch 7 at the other end is erected on the upper surface of the concrete structure 3 on the other side of the well. The scaffold board 5 is mutually matched with the embedded part 1 and the main beam steel pipe 4 to realize protection of a well, and meanwhile, constructors can stand on the scaffold board 5 to perform construction operation, so that the safety is good, and the disassembly and the assembly are very convenient.
